We’re currently seeking a Registered Nurse (RN) to join our Pre-Op/PACU team. In this role, you’ll deliver exceptional care to patients before and after their procedures, working alongside a supportive team of healthcare professionals who value safety, collaboration, and compassion.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ide nursing care using the nursing process and the medical plan of care
  • Monitor and assess patients pre- and post-operatively, responding to changing conditions
  • Ensure patient safety, comfort, and education before and after surgery
  • Collaborate effectively with physicians, surgical staff, and fellow RNs
  • Maintain accurate documentation in compliance with organizational policies
  • Support a culture of teamwork, continuous improvement, and patient satisfaction

Requirements:

  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ing
  • Current Texas RN license (note: the original said Virginia – adjusted for location)
  • Current BLS, ACLS, and PALS certifications
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in a Pre-Op and/or PACU setting
  • Previous experience in an ambulatory surgery center preferred
  • Strong understanding of surgical procedures and the perioperative patient journey
  • Ability to care for patients across the lifespan – from pediatrics to geriatrics
  • Excellent communication, critical thinking, and organizational skills
